Rhodium finds use in jewelry and for decorations. It is actually electroplated on white gold and platinum to present it a reflective white area[forty seven] at time of sale, after which The skinny layer wears absent with use. This is known as rhodium flashing during the jewelry business enterprise. It might also be used in coating sterling silver to safeguard versus tarnish (silver sulfide, Ag2S, generated from atmospheric hydrogen sulfide, H2S).
